Maintaining Optimal Water Conditions
Water quality is of utmost importance when it comes to keeping saltwater fish healthy. Regular monitoring of water parameters, such as pH levels and salinity, is essential. A suitable filtration system and regular water changes are necessary to maintain optimal water conditions. By keeping a close eye on these factors, you will ensure that your fish thrive in their aquatic home.

What are the best saltwater fish for beginners?
For beginners, it is recommended to start with hardy species that are more forgiving of minor fluctuations in water conditions. Some popular choices include the Ocellaris Clownfish, Royal Gramma, and Yellow Tang. These fish are relatively easy to care for and adapt well to captive environments.
How often should water parameters be checked and maintained?
Water parameters should be checked regularly, at least once a week, to ensure they remain within the appropriate range for your saltwater fish. It is also important to perform regular water tests after any significant changes or additions to the tank. Maintaining stable water conditions is crucial for the health and well-being of your fish.
